UKHG division pulls out of commercial boiler market

UK Heating Group (UKHG) has announced that its Clyde division will stop selling new boilers, spares and service from 28 June.
The company made the decision following a review of the commercial heating market. It also recently consolidated its four trading entities into one streamlined group.

UKHG will retain and focus on the commercial radiator market providing bespoke solutions for LSTs, cast iron, multi column and aluminium radiators under the Clyde brand.

Commercial boiler sales, spares and service will be taken over and handled by Carnot Consult, a new company owned and managed by Stephen Laws, former technical director at Clyde.

UKHG will continue to support any existing warranty commitments and any work will be carried out by Carnot Consult on UKHG's behalf.
